In northeastern Germany, the fire department has been busy for days dealing with a wildfire on a former military training ground. Around 400 firefighters have been deployed to combat the fire in Müritz National Park. The village of Granzin, which borders the park, was evacuated last Monday. HAMBURG – The barriers were used to moisten the soil and trees in unaffected sections of the forest, creating buffer zones to stop the flames from advancing. A spokesperson for the Mecklenburg Lake District said around 370 firefighters were deployed to tackle the blaze.
